Berenberg Bank Reiterates On the Beach Group (OOBHF) Buy Recommendation

Berenberg Bank reiterated a Buy recommendation for On the Beach Group (OTCPK:OOBHF), with an average one-year price target of $2.77/share, implying a 51.60% upside from its $1.83 closing price. This positive analyst outlook is supported by projected annual revenue of $172 million, a 30.08% increase, and non-GAAP EPS of $0.16. However, despite the bullish sentiment and growth forecasts, total shares owned by institutions decreased by 17.02% to 8,214K in the last quarter, with several major funds significantly reducing their positions.

Analysis

A significant divergence is apparent in the outlook for On the Beach Group (OTCPK:OOBHF). On one hand, the sell-side presents a strongly bullish case, with Berenberg Bank reiterating a 'Buy' recommendation. This is supported by an average one-year price target of $2.77, implying a substantial 51.60% upside from its recent $1.83 closing price. The optimism is underpinned by robust fundamental projections, including a 30.08% increase in annual revenue to $172MM and a non-GAAP EPS of $0.16. On the other hand, institutional investor actions paint a contrasting, more cautious picture. While the number of funds holding the stock remained stable at 24, total shares owned by institutions contracted sharply by 17.02% over the last quarter to 8,214K shares. This selling is concentrated, with major holders like Fidelity International Small Cap Fund (FISMX) and Fidelity Series International Small Cap Fund (FSTSX) reducing their share counts by 34.75% and 12.75%, respectively. The increase in average portfolio weight by 17.37% appears to be a conflicting signal, possibly skewed by changes in fund sizes or smaller position adjustments, but it does not negate the material reduction in total shares held by key investors.
